"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" and "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B", which has better CPU?

CPU performance affects the ability to process programs, and the ability to process programs is determined by the product of the number of cores in the CPU and the CPU frequency. The higher this performance is, the more smoothly apps and games will run, and with low performance apps and games become heavy and stress is experienced.

The "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B"'s CPU is a Mediatek MT6769Z Helio G85, with performance measured at 2.0GHz+1.8GHz×8(8.0-cores). Also, the "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B"'s CPU is a Mediatek MT6761 Helio A22, with performance measured at 2.0GHz×4(4.0-cores). Comparing CPU performance, the "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" has considerably higher specs than the "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B". In terms of being able to comfortably play games and run apps smoothly, the "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" is superior to the "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B". If you're going for a high spec smart phone that runs smoothly and comfortably handles games, we recommend purchasing the "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" over the "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B".

"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" and "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B" rear camera performance comparison. Which has a higher resolution?

One factor that determines the performance of the exterior camera located on the back of the device (the rear/back camera) is the pixel count. The larger the pixel count, the higher the resolution of the pictures you can take, and the cleaner the pictures will look when printed.

"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" has a 50.0MP main camera. Also, "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B" has a 8.0MP main camera. Comparing rear camera performance, the "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" has a much higher pixel count compared to the "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B", with a roughly 42MP difference. In terms of taking or shooting high resolution pictures or videos that will look clean when printed, the "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" is superior to the "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B". If you are looking for a smartphone that is suited for shooting videos and taking pictures, we recommend the "Xiaomi Poco C55 128GB" over the "Xiaomi Redmi A1+ 32GB".
